Transaction 58251f615980b3cedb230d57096b48b0515f8f1b3afd85c17fbaaf3ae51eee4f

67 Input
1 Outputs
  • 58251f615980b3cedb230d57096b48b0515f8f1b3afd85c17fbaaf3ae51eee4f:0
  • value  26482209
    address  15Zik1tM9q26Zmm9sxiZSLAbbjwxxWa54z